Deep-sea benthic foraminifera are small marine creatures living on the bottom of the oceans at all depths including The Abyss, the deep ocean. Most are smaller than 1 to 2 millimeters, but some can grow to over 5 centimeters (2 inches). The larger ones were observed in the limestone that once covered the Egyptian pyramids. They were from the Eocene Epoch (about 33.9 to 56 million years ago. Britannica states:

“Foraminiferans inhabit virtually all marine waters and are found at almost all depths, wherever there is protection and suitable food (microscopic organisms).

“An important constituent of the present-day planktonic (floating) and benthic (bottom dwelling) microfaunas, foraminiferans have an extensive fossil record that makes them useful as index fossils in geological dating and in petroleum exploration. The word foraminiferan does not refer to the external pores found in some species but to the foramina (openings or apertures) between adjacent chambers after a new chamber envelops a previous one. When the foraminiferans die, their empty calcareous tests sink and form the so-called foraminiferal ooze that covers about 30 percent of the ocean floor. Limestone and chalk are products of the foraminiferan bottom deposits. [Boldface added]

Writing for Net Zero Watch, New Zealander Bryan Leyland demonstrates how close New Zealand is to reaching a government enforced blackout by over-relying on weather dependent electricity generation, including hydro power (which is weather dependent over several years, reservoirs must be refilled.)

Leyland is professionally qualified to comment. He has a Master of Science degree and is a power systems engineer with 60 years’ experience in all aspects of power generation and supply all over the world. Leyland begins:

“New Zealand has major problems with its power supply. There are three underlying reasons: the weather, a flawed electricity market and a drive for ‘net zero.’

Sixty-five percent of New Zealand’s electricity is provided by hydropower, and the remainder by geothermal, gas, coal, wind and some solar. In a dry year, hydro’s ability to deliver falls away, and we lose about 10% of our generation. In the past, we always tried to have the reservoirs full by the end of summer to guard against this possibility. But, when we switched to an electricity market, this was forgotten.

This year, we failed to refill the reservoirs, and levels are now unusually low, and declining fast. They could bottom out if it does not rain heavily in the next month or so.

The ability of our fossil fuel power stations to step into the gap has been severely restricted. We used to get 20% of our electricity from gas-fired power stations, but six years ago, as part of their decarbonisation policy, the previous government banned further exploration, and we are now desperately short of fuel. The new government is encouraging new exploration efforts, but it will be too little too late.

And the situation has been made worse by poor market design. New Zealand was one of the pioneers of electricity markets, and chose a risky model, which has proved to be seriously flawed – it has failed to deliver sufficient generating capacity to get us through a dry year.

As a result, the problems this year have led to wholesale market prices rising to ridiculous levels – as much as £1/kWh. This has already caused some factories to shut down; others are under threat. The politicians are beginning to realize that the energy crisis could have serious effects on consumers, and there is speculation that they will be forced to intervene. This could mean forcing our gas and coal-fired power stations to run flat out day and night – assuming they have enough fuel, which is not at all certain. Failing this, the only solution in the short term may be rolling blackouts. That will cause major disruption all over the country.

Additions and Corrections: TWTW does not discuss Earth’s Internal Heat when it discusses heat from Earth radiating to space because the value is so small. For example, according to the University of California, Berkeley, Museum of Paleontology:

“While Earth’s internal heat is the energy sources for processes like plate tectonics and parts of the rock cycle, it provides only a fraction of a percent to the Earth’s average atmospheric temperature. Overall, Earth’s interior contributes heat to the atmosphere at a rate of about 0.05 watts per square meter while incoming solar radiation adds about 341.3 watts per square meter.” After calculating for albedo, the solar power hitting the Earth’s surface is almost 5000 times greater. Number of the Week: $28.92/MW-day to $269.92/MW-day in one year. In the US race to hit bottom from Net Zero, PJM capacity auction for 2024/25 delivery was $28.92/MW. For 2025/26 delivery it is $269.92, an increase over 9-fold. The auction that closed on July 30, 2024, covers the period of June 1, 2025, through May 31, 2026. “The auction cleared a diverse mix of resources, including 48% of gas, 21% of nuclear, 18% of coal, 1% of solar, 1% of wind, 4% of hydro, 5% of demand response and 2% from other resources.”

The PJM service region goes from eastern North Carolina to Virginia then through Ohio plus part of Illinois including Chicago. It includes Pennsylvania, New Jersey and Washington, DC. The challenges posed by intermittent wind and solar for electricity generation have been reconfirmed by the Australian Energy Market Operator, but climate extremists still seem unable to grasp the message. In a welcome statement, AEMO said what has always been obvious: flexible gas-powered generation is “the ultimate backstop for the national electricity market during periods of reduced renewable generation”.

Despite years of investment and overblown claims about the penetration of wind power being equal to total demand at some times, generation from wind was down 20 per cent in the June quarter, with wind availability down to its lowest levels since the second quarter of 2017. Hydro generation also was down 18 per cent to its lowest output for a second quarter since 2017. The drop in generation coincided with cold weather that drove increased demand for energy. As a result, gas use was up 16 per cent and black coal up 7 per cent.

The squeeze on gas supplies as a result of mismanagement by state governments driven by ideological demands has produced a shortfall of gas availability when it was most needed. According to AEMO’s Quarterly Energy Dynamics report, gas markets remain vulnerable to price shocks and supply shortfalls over winter, despite record gas supply flowing south from Queensland as supplies have run short in Victoria. Domestic gas prices increased by $13.76 across the quarter, influenced by cold weather driving up demand in southern states and lower gas production from Longford, Victoria.

Introduction
Our 9 February 2024 submission to AEMO and CSIRO concerning the draft ISP identified serious potential reliability problems resulting from AEMO’s electricity grid design. Our inputs were largely ignored.

The final version of the ISP, released on 26 June 2024, essentially reveals the same deeply flawed model of the NEM electricity grid.

Failure to Address Clearly Stated Reliability Issues
AEMO’s ISP suffers from severe deficiencies in capacities of both energy storage and baseload back up power, starting in the next few years and lasting throughout the entire period to 2050. It shows no evidence of rigorous system design engineering required for high reliability systems based on worst case conditions and healthy reserve margins.

By 2030, the dispatchable reserve margin falls from historic levels in excess of plus 20% to minus 19% and in subsequent years it is substantially worse. It cannot deliver adequate power when NEM-wide grid demand is maximum and when overnight solar is zero and wind output is close to nothing.

Furthermore, the negative reserve margin provides no allowance for facility outages for maintenance and repairs. The grid design also suffers from insufficient power capacity to quickly recharge the energy storages to prepare for the next set of worst case conditions.

AEMO’s own historical NEM data demonstrates periods of very low renewable energy production lasting 3 or more consecutive days and dramatic falls occur many times in a month. Periods of several months, when wind and solar outputs are well below long term averages, are evident in both Australian and overseas data. May 2024 witnessed several major droughts.

The energy storage capacity in the ISP is too low by at least a factor of ten. Adding more batteries and additional renewable generation to recharge them is completely unaffordable.

Deceptive Data Concerning Dispatchable Power

Figure 2 in the ISP is a graphical chart showing power from various generation sources and storages by year until 2050 (see below).

It shows impressive growth to 2050 but almost all growth is in renewables which have very low capacity factors (25-32%). Similarly, energy storage outputs show remarkable growth but most of these provide power for just a few hours. Much it is from coordinated home resources which may be uncertain.

The dispatchable black line climbs to above 75 GW by 2050 but in truth, it is meaningless because much of it cannot be used to back up the grid when solar and wind power are largely absent for periods of multiple days and significantly below average for periods of months.

This deceptive portrayal is merely a summation of maximum power outputs from all sources. A truthful depiction would, as a minimum include warnings to the effect that renewables provide less than one third of maximum power on average and not all dispatchable power provides practical levels for grid back up.

Figure 2.4 in our submission (see below) provided an alternative version of this chart showing the true dispatchable power over various periods based on ISP data for energy storages (ISP Figure 20). By 2040, the dispatchable power of AEMO’s ISP design falls to just 30 GW for backup durations of one week but at the same time it indicates that for 16 hours overnight, it is only 37 GW. However, a proper engineering design with a 20% dispatchable reserve margin will require over 60 GW by 2040.

A Whole-of-System Power Budget Shows Failure of Reliable Power at Night
A whole-of-system power budget is fundamental to understanding the viability of the AEMO ISP and making a counterpoint to the CSIRO GenCost report, however, the ISP provides no system level power budget data. In fact, the ISP does not contain any data on maximum demand. Instead it forecasts average annual energy production figures. This is no way to design a high reliability system.

Proper high reliability engineering design requires use of worst case conditions plus a margin for facility outages for maintenance and repairs. A whole-of-system power budget table (on the next page) is based entirely on AEMO’s ISP data.

Our power budget uses maximum grid demand data from the August 2023 AEMO ESOO report because the ESOO update of March 2024 did not contain this data.

We show that by 2030, the dispatchable reserve margin falls to minus 19% on a single 16 hour overnight period when solar is zero and wind falls very close to zero. Any facility outages for maintenance or repairs will make this figure worse. There is simply not enough baseload power nor energy storage capacity.

To restore the dispatchable reserve margin to at least plus 20% would require an additional 17.4 GW of baseload or stored energy outputs in 2030, rising to 28.1 GW in 2040 and 2050.

In the event of multiple day wind and solar drought conditions, there is not sufficient surplus power during daytime to completely recharge expanded energy storages sufficient to handle another overnight period under worst case conditions.

Blackouts are inevitable. The AEMO ISP cannot deliver reliable power under worst case conditions. This is not a matter requiring fine tuning of the grid design. It is a massive failure.

Summary
The government has not provided a true estimate of cost for AEMO’s plan to transition the NEM to intermittent wind & solar, yet it claims adding reliable nuclear and gas power generation is too costly.

AEMO published its 2024 Integrated System Plan (ISP) in June. It contains only one paragraph [1] to indicate annualised capital costs as either $122 billion present value or $142 billion upfront present value, not including “commissioned, committed or anticipated projects, consumer energy resources, or distribution network upgrades”. This unrealistic, poorly defined estimate needs much clarification.

The whole-of-system analysis in this report, draws on 2024 ISP capacities for generation and storages and CSIRO 2024 GenCost cost factors [2], and shows total capital costs for the 2024 ISP over one trillion dollars for a system unable to deliver reliable power [3]. This is about twice the capital costs of four alternative grid designs using gas, coal and nuclear. When fuel costs for gas and coal are considered, nuclear plus gas designs are likely to be the least costly of all options.

A More Comprehensive Capital Cost Analysis
The whole-of-system cost charts in Figure 1 below provide both total capital and present value for a more comprehensive model of the planned NEM grid transition, showing a present value more than four times higher than the 2024 ISP figures. Estimates include both CSIRO’s somewhat optimistic declining future capital cost factors and its flat 2024 cost factors to reflect uncertainties in forecasting. The Baseline 2024 ISP estimates include all generation and storage costs including consumer energy resources, transmission lines, distribution network upgrades and other support costs to reflect the total costs to the economy.

Extending the Baseline ISP with additional gas or storage to overcome the major unreliability of the ISP’s design incurs extra costs and makes clear that ‘firmed renewables with batteries’ is unaffordable. Four alternative designs using gas, coal and nuclear provide comparisons. The results, based on AEMO and CSIRO data, show that the present transition plan is the most costly approach by a large margin.
